Organisers at Shropshire Festivals are making final preparations for the opening of Shropshire Petal Fields on Thursday, July 24th. A pop-up café and flower shop are being installed, paths are being mown through the flower field, and tipis are going up at the festival site, which will be open from July 24th until August 3rd daily in Newport.
Shropshire Petal Fields launched in 2023. Its popularity has since soared, with the event getting featured on BBC Breakfast last year.
Due to crop rotation, this year’s field is in a new location with a view of the Wrekin. 3.6 million seeds of delphiniums, sunflowers, and wildflowers have been planted. The size of the flower field is almost equivalent to 14 Premier League football pitches. The solar-powered robots used to drill and weed the flowers are the only ones in the UK doing this practice. Due to the recent hot weather, the event opening dates were brought forward by a week so visitors can see the flowers at their best.
